3.17 PPP contracts usually require that proposals to change service requirements, particularly where they involve a different 'bundle' of services, need the agreement of the PPP contractor and of the project's funders. This is to allow them an opportunity to assess whether there would be changes to the original risk profile in such adjustments, and whether there are other commercial considerations involved as a consequence. It is likely to alter their plans for the gathering of cost benchmarks, and may affect their commercial relationship with sub-contractors. Therefore, proposals for change should be considered by the public body with these aspects in mind, and sufficient time (at least 2-4 weeks) needs to be built into the project plan for this process to be completed. It would be expected that some form of funders due diligence may be required - this may focus on calibration impact, financial / technical capacity of incoming subcontractors etc.
